WebEl profesor (male professor) El hombre (man) 2. Masculine nouns ending in -a (-ía; -ma; -ama; -ema; -oma) Although nouns ending in -a are mostly feminine, some of them are masculine. Note that nouns ending in -ía , -ma , -ama , -ema , -oma have similar spelling and meaning in both English and Spanish. Endings. streaming film story of dindaWeb10 apr. 2024 · Many nouns ending in -ma (from Greek origin) are masculine in Spanish. Have a look and listen to these examples: El teorema de Pitágoras es fácil de entender. Pythagoras' theorem is easy to understand. El sistema del ordenador no funcionaba.
